
About D12D12 - also known as the Dirty Dozen - are a Detroit hip-hop collective that includes Eminem, and have been performing together since 1995. Both of their two studio albums have shot to the top of the US billboard charts, while singles My Band, Purple Pills and How Come all stormed the singles charts. D12 are often steeped in controversy; two former members - Bugz and Proof - died in shootings following street fights, while Swift spent time in jail after skipping bail to attend Proof's funeral. Whilst much of the band's success arguably comes off the back of Eminem's solo achievements, several members have gone on to do well in their own right, as well as gaining many fans performing on Eminem's tours. The original idea of D12 was to collect together 12 of Detroit's best rappers into a Wu-Tang style collective, but the members were unable to find enough rappers who were good enough.
